Well never fear, Dominic Jacobs, bar manager at Harvey Nichols’ Fifth Floor has created the Matchito, an original and (somewhat) healthier version of your favourite tipple. Matcha is a finely ground green tea that is grown in the shade so it produces more Chlorophyll than other forms of tea and is choc full of antioxidants, fibre and nutrients to boot. However, in his inimitable wisdom, Jacobs has decided that it also goes rather well with gin – hence the Matchito: Beefeater 24, apple, lime, mint and Tea Pigs Matcha tea. The Grosvenor Hotel has marked the completion of its 18-month renovation with the opening of a brand new suite, which, in a humorous twist, is dedicated to a guest that didn’t even make it through the door! The Courtesan’s Boudoir – The Cora Pearl Suite celebrates the day in 1870 when the Parisian courtesan was actually turned away from the hotel. She’d booked into a suite but was refused entry when stories of her hedonistic lifestyle (and the rest) surfaced.
